Typy dodatków

Na tej stronie znajdziesz ogólny opis 2 typów dodatków, które możesz tworzyć: dodatki do Google Workspace i dodatki edytora. Te typy dodatków różnią się tym, do jakich aplikacji się odnoszą, jak są tworzone i jakie mają ograniczenia.

Dodatki do Google Workspace

Dodatki Google Workspace to najnowsza generacja dodatków, która oferuje wiele funkcji, takich jak:

  • Utwórz jeden dodatek do wielu aplikacji Google Workspace: zamiast tworzyć osobne dodatki do poszczególnych aplikacji Google Workspace, możesz utworzyć jeden dodatek do Google Workspace, który będzie działać w całej usłudze. Dodatek Google Workspace może rozszerzać działanie tych aplikacji hosta:

    • Gmail
    • Kalendarz Google
    • Dokumenty Google
    • Dysk Google
    • Arkusze Google
    • Prezentacje Google
  • Zwiększanie świadomości marki: ikony dodatków są domyślnie widoczne w panelu po prawej stronie aplikacji hosta dodatku.

  • Tworzenie stron głównych: możesz tworzyć osobne strony główne dla każdej aplikacji Google Workspace, którą rozszerza ten dodatek, lub używać tej samej strony głównej dla wielu aplikacji.

  • Odzwierciedlaj kontekst użytkownika w dodatku: możesz zaprojektować dodatek Google Workspace tak, aby wyświetlał interfejsy specyficzne dla aplikacji goszczącej. Na przykład dodatek może wyświetlać informacje z e-maila lub wydarzenia w kalendarzu albo sugerować działanie na podstawie bieżącej strony aplikacji Google Workspace.

  • Używaj standaryzowanych interfejsów: twórz interfejsy użytkownika z wbudowanych elementów widżetów dostępnych w usłudze Apps Script Card. Do definiowania tych interfejsów nie jest potrzebna żadna wiedza o języku HTML ani CSS.

  • Rozszerzanie klientów Gmaila na komputery i urządzenia mobilne: jeśli dodatek Google Workspace rozszerza Gmaila, możesz go używać w wersji na komputery i urządzenia mobilne. Jeśli utworzysz dodatek do Google Workspace, który rozszerza możliwości Gmaila, nie musisz tworzyć osobnej wersji dodatku na urządzenia mobilne. Wszędzie używany jest ten sam interfejs.

  • Użyj preferowanego środowiska wykonawczego. Dodatki Google Workspace możesz tworzyć z użyciem ulubionej infrastruktury hostingowej, łańcucha narzędzi programistycznych, systemu kontroli wersji, języka programowania i bibliotek kodu.

Dodatki do edytora

Dodatki do edytora rozszerzają jedną z aplikacji edytora Google, takich jak Dokumenty, Arkusze, Prezentacje lub Formularze. Każdy typ dodatku do edytora (np. dodatki do Arkuszy) może mieć własne możliwości, ograniczenia i szczególne wymagania. Podczas tworzenia dodatków do Edytora warto poznać te szczegóły dotyczące Edytora. Więcej informacji o dodatkach do poszczególnych edytorów znajdziesz w odpowiednich sekcjach:

Dodatki do edytora mogą automatyzować typowe zadania edytora, takie jak tworzenie plików, edytowanie, formatowanie i przenoszenie danych między aplikacjami. Interfejsy dodatku Edytor można w dużym stopniu dostosować do bieżących zadań.

Dodatki do Edytora działają inaczej niż dodatki do Google Workspace w ten sposób:

  • Dodatki do edytora mogą tworzyć interfejsy składające się z elementów menu, okien i pasków bocznych. Okna i paski boczne dodatków są definiowane za pomocą standardowego kodu HTML i CSS.
  • Dodatki do edytorów mają specjalne reguły autoryzacji, ponieważ tworzą i modyfikują pliki na Dysku Google lub w inny sposób z nimi współpracują. Podczas tworzenia dodatku do edytora ważne jest, aby zrozumieć cykl życia autoryzacji dodatku do edytora.
  • Pliki utworzone i aktualizowane w poszczególnych edytorach mają określoną strukturę. Na przykład prezentacje w Prezentacjach Google składają się ze stron, które mogą być slajdami, szablonami lub układami. Warto zapoznać się z tymi strukturami plików, ponieważ wtyczki często korzystają z nich podczas odczytu lub edycji plików.
  • Dodatki do edytora działają tylko w klientach na komputery, a nie na urządzeniach z Androidem ani iOS.
  • Dodatki do edytora muszą być zaimplementowane w Apps Script.